-/*
- * See CMSIS-DAP documentation:
- * Version 0.01 - Beta.
- */
-
-/* USB Config */
-
-/* Known vid/pid pairs:
- * VID 0xc251: Keil Software
- * PID 0xf001: LPC-Link-II CMSIS_DAP
- * PID 0xf002: OPEN-SDA CMSIS_DAP (Freedom Board)
- * PID 0x2722: Keil ULINK2 CMSIS-DAP
- *
- * VID 0x0d28: mbed Software
- * PID 0x0204: MBED CMSIS-DAP
- */
-
-#define MAX_USB_IDS 8
-/* vid = pid = 0 marks the end of the list */
-static uint16_t cmsis_dap_vid[MAX_USB_IDS + 1] = { 0 };
-static uint16_t cmsis_dap_pid[MAX_USB_IDS + 1] = { 0 };
-static wchar_t *cmsis_dap_serial;
-static bool swd_mode;
-
-#define PACKET_SIZE (64 + 1) /* 64 bytes plus report id */
-#define USB_TIMEOUT 1000
-
-/* CMSIS-DAP General Commands */
-#define CMD_DAP_INFO 0x00
-#define CMD_DAP_LED 0x01
-#define CMD_DAP_CONNECT 0x02
-#define CMD_DAP_DISCONNECT 0x03
-#define CMD_DAP_WRITE_ABORT 0x08
-#define CMD_DAP_DELAY 0x09
-#define CMD_DAP_RESET_TARGET 0x0A
-
-/* CMD_INFO */
-#define INFO_ID_VID 0x00 /* string */
-#define INFO_ID_PID 0x02 /* string */
-#define INFO_ID_SERNUM 0x03 /* string */
-#define INFO_ID_FW_VER 0x04 /* string */
-#define INFO_ID_TD_VEND 0x05 /* string */
-#define INFO_ID_TD_NAME 0x06 /* string */
-#define INFO_ID_CAPS 0xf0 /* byte */
-#define INFO_ID_PKT_CNT 0xfe /* byte */
-#define INFO_ID_PKT_SZ 0xff /* short */
-
-#define INFO_CAPS_SWD 0x01
-#define INFO_CAPS_JTAG 0x02
-
-/* CMD_LED */
-#define LED_ID_CONNECT 0x00
-#define LED_ID_RUN 0x01
-
-#define LED_OFF 0x00
-#define LED_ON 0x01
-
-/* CMD_CONNECT */
-#define CONNECT_DEFAULT 0x00
-#define CONNECT_SWD 0x01
-#define CONNECT_JTAG 0x02
-
-/* CMSIS-DAP Common SWD/JTAG Commands */
-#define CMD_DAP_DELAY 0x09
-#define CMD_DAP_SWJ_PINS 0x10
-#define CMD_DAP_SWJ_CLOCK 0x11
-#define CMD_DAP_SWJ_SEQ 0x12
-
-/*
- * PINS
- * Bit 0: SWCLK/TCK
- * Bit 1: SWDIO/TMS
- * Bit 2: TDI
- * Bit 3: TDO
- * Bit 5: nTRST
- * Bit 7: nRESET
- */
-
-/* CMSIS-DAP SWD Commands */
-#define CMD_DAP_SWD_CONFIGURE 0x13
-
-/* CMSIS-DAP JTAG Commands */
-#define CMD_DAP_JTAG_SEQ 0x14
-#define CMD_DAP_JTAG_CONFIGURE 0x15
-#define CMD_DAP_JTAG_IDCODE 0x16
-
-/* CMSIS-DAP Transfer Commands */
-#define CMD_DAP_TFER_CONFIGURE 0x04
-#define CMD_DAP_TFER 0x05
-#define CMD_DAP_TFER_BLOCK 0x06
-#define CMD_DAP_TFER_ABORT 0x07
-
-/* DAP Status Code */
-#define DAP_OK 0
-#define DAP_ERROR 0xFF
-
-/* CMSIS-DAP Vendor Commands
- * None as yet... */
-

-static int cmsis_dap_swd_run_queue(void)
-{
- uint8_t *buffer = cmsis_dap_handle->packet_buffer;
-
- LOG_DEBUG("Executing %d queued transactions", pending_transfer_count);
-
- if (queued_retval != ERROR_OK) {
- LOG_DEBUG("Skipping due to previous errors: %d", queued_retval);
- goto skip;
- }
-
- if (!pending_transfer_count)
- goto skip;
-
- size_t idx = 0;
- buffer[idx++] = 0; /* report number */
- buffer[idx++] = CMD_DAP_TFER;
- buffer[idx++] = 0x00; /* DAP Index */
- buffer[idx++] = pending_transfer_count;
-
- for (int i = 0; i < pending_transfer_count; i++) {
- uint8_t cmd = pending_transfers[i].cmd;
- uint32_t data = pending_transfers[i].data;
-
- LOG_DEBUG("%s %s reg %x %"PRIx32,
- cmd & SWD_CMD_APnDP ? "AP" : "DP",
- cmd & SWD_CMD_RnW ? "read" : "write",
- (cmd & SWD_CMD_A32) >> 1, data);
-
- /* When proper WAIT handling is implemented in the
- * common SWD framework, this kludge can be
- * removed. However, this might lead to minor
- * performance degradation as the adapter wouldn't be
- * able to automatically retry anything (because ARM
- * has forgotten to implement sticky error flags
- * clearing). See also comments regarding
- * cmsis_dap_cmd_DAP_TFER_Configure() and
- * cmsis_dap_cmd_DAP_SWD_Configure() in
- * cmsis_dap_init().
- */
- if (!(cmd & SWD_CMD_RnW) &&
- !(cmd & SWD_CMD_APnDP) &&
- (cmd & SWD_CMD_A32) >> 1 == DP_CTRL_STAT &&
- (data & CORUNDETECT)) {
- LOG_DEBUG("refusing to enable sticky overrun detection");
- data &= ~CORUNDETECT;
- }
-
- buffer[idx++] = (cmd >> 1) & 0x0f;
- if (!(cmd & SWD_CMD_RnW)) {
- buffer[idx++] = (data) & 0xff;
- buffer[idx++] = (data >> 8) & 0xff;
- buffer[idx++] = (data >> 16) & 0xff;
- buffer[idx++] = (data >> 24) & 0xff;
- }
- }
-
- queued_retval = cmsis_dap_usb_xfer(cmsis_dap_handle, idx);
- if (queued_retval != ERROR_OK)
- goto skip;
-
- idx = 2;
- uint8_t ack = buffer[idx] & 0x07;
- if (ack != SWD_ACK_OK || (buffer[idx] & 0x08)) {
- LOG_DEBUG("SWD ack not OK: %d %s", buffer[idx-1],
- ack == SWD_ACK_WAIT ? "WAIT" : ack == SWD_ACK_FAULT ? "FAULT" : "JUNK");
- queued_retval = ack == SWD_ACK_WAIT ? ERROR_WAIT : ERROR_FAIL;
- goto skip;
- }
- idx++;
-
- if (pending_transfer_count != buffer[1])
- LOG_ERROR("CMSIS-DAP transfer count mismatch: expected %d, got %d",
- pending_transfer_count, buffer[1]);
-
- for (int i = 0; i < buffer[1]; i++) {
- if (pending_transfers[i].cmd & SWD_CMD_RnW) {
- static uint32_t last_read;
- uint32_t data = le_to_h_u32(&buffer[idx]);
- uint32_t tmp = data;
- idx += 4;
-
- LOG_DEBUG("Read result: %"PRIx32, data);
-
- /* Imitate posted AP reads */
- if ((pending_transfers[i].cmd & SWD_CMD_APnDP) ||
- ((pending_transfers[i].cmd & SWD_CMD_A32) >> 1 == DP_RDBUFF)) {
- tmp = last_read;
- last_read = data;
- }
-
- if (pending_transfers[i].buffer)
- *(uint32_t *)pending_transfers[i].buffer = tmp;
- }
- }
-
-skip:
- pending_transfer_count = 0;
- int retval = queued_retval;
- queued_retval = ERROR_OK;
-
- return retval;
-}
